Why operational standardization becomes a board-level issue in professional services
Professional services organizations depend on repeatable execution, yet many grow through exceptions. One business unit tracks utilization one way, another invoices by milestone, another manages subcontractors outside the ERP, and finance closes the month through manual reconciliation. These are not isolated inefficiencies. They create enterprise-level problems: inconsistent revenue recognition inputs, weak forecast confidence, delayed cash collection, uneven customer experience, and limited operational visibility across entities.
Standardization at scale matters because services businesses are margin-sensitive and people-intensive. Small process inconsistencies compound across project delivery, staffing, procurement, expense control, and billing. ERP transformation should therefore focus on reducing avoidable variation in how work is sold, planned, delivered, billed, and analyzed. In Odoo, this usually means aligning CRM, Sales, Project, Planning, Accounting, Helpdesk, Documents, and Knowledge around a common service delivery model rather than implementing modules in isolation.
What should be standardized first, and what should remain flexible?
The most effective decision framework separates enterprise standards from controlled local variation. Standardize the processes that affect financial integrity, customer commitments, compliance, and executive reporting. Allow flexibility where service teams need to adapt delivery methods to client context, industry requirements, or regional operating realities.
| Domain | Standardize Enterprise-Wide | Allow Controlled Flexibility |
|---|---|---|
| Customer lifecycle | Opportunity stages, approval rules, contract metadata, handoff checkpoints | Industry-specific qualification notes and delivery templates |
| Project delivery | Project structures, timesheet policies, milestone governance, issue escalation | Team-level work breakdown methods and collaboration practices |
| Finance and billing | Chart logic, billing controls, revenue inputs, expense policies, close calendar | Entity-specific tax and statutory requirements |
| Resource management | Role taxonomy, utilization definitions, capacity reporting, approval workflows | Regional staffing constraints and subcontractor models |
| Data and reporting | Master data ownership, KPI definitions, dashboard hierarchy | Local operational views for team management |
This distinction is critical in Odoo ERP design. Over-standardization creates user resistance and shadow processes. Under-standardization preserves fragmentation. Enterprise architects should define a minimum viable operating model: the smallest set of mandatory workflows, data definitions, and controls required to run the business consistently across companies, practices, and regions.
How Odoo ERP supports a professional services operating model
Odoo is especially relevant when firms want an integrated platform that connects front-office and back-office execution without excessive application sprawl. For professional services, the business value comes from linking demand generation, commercial governance, project execution, resource planning, billing, and support operations in one system of record. CRM and Sales help standardize pipeline progression and commercial approvals. Project and Planning support delivery governance, staffing visibility, and workload balancing. Accounting anchors billing discipline, receivables control, and profitability analysis. Documents and Knowledge improve process consistency, while Helpdesk can support post-project service obligations or managed services operations.
Odoo Studio may be useful where firms need controlled extensions for service-specific forms, approval logic, or data capture. OCA modules can add value when they address clear business requirements such as stronger project accounting controls, reporting enhancements, or workflow support, but they should be governed carefully to avoid upgrade complexity. The objective is not to customize every exception. It is to create a scalable operating backbone with enough configurability to support differentiated service delivery.
Which architecture choices matter most for scale, resilience, and governance?
ERP transformation in professional services is as much an operating model decision as an application decision. Cloud ERP architecture affects resilience, security, integration, performance management, and partner supportability. Multi-tenant SaaS can simplify standardization and reduce infrastructure overhead, but dedicated cloud environments may be more appropriate where firms require stronger isolation, custom integration patterns, regional data controls, or advanced observability.
For enterprise Odoo deployments, architecture discussions often include PostgreSQL performance design, Redis for caching and queue support where relevant, containerization with Docker, orchestration with Kubernetes for larger managed environments, identity and access management integration, backup strategy, monitoring, and observability. These are not infrastructure details to defer until late in the program. They influence deployment governance, release management, security posture, and operational resilience from day one.
| Architecture Option | Best Fit | Primary Trade-Off |
|---|---|---|
| Multi-tenant SaaS | Organizations prioritizing speed, lower operational overhead, and standardized deployment | Less flexibility for specialized controls and environment-level customization |
| Dedicated Cloud | Firms needing stronger isolation, tailored integrations, or stricter governance requirements | Higher operating responsibility and design complexity |
| Cloud-native managed environment | Enterprises seeking scalability, observability, release discipline, and partner-led operations | Requires mature architecture governance and managed cloud expertise |

A practical transformation roadmap for workflow standardization
Professional services ERP programs fail when implementation starts before operating decisions are made. A stronger roadmap begins with business architecture, then moves into process design, data governance, platform configuration, integration, and controlled rollout. Each phase should answer a business question, not just complete a technical milestone.
- Phase 1: Define the target operating model, including service lines, project types, billing models, approval authorities, KPI definitions, and multi-company governance.
- Phase 2: Map current-state process variation and identify which differences are strategic, regulatory, or simply historical.
- Phase 3: Establish master data management for customers, services, roles, projects, legal entities, and financial dimensions.
- Phase 4: Design the Odoo application landscape and integration boundaries for CRM, Sales, Project, Planning, Accounting, Documents, Helpdesk, HR, and external systems.
- Phase 5: Build workflow standardization, controls, dashboards, and exception handling before broad user rollout.
- Phase 6: Deploy in waves by business capability or entity, with measurable adoption, close-cycle, billing, and utilization outcomes.
This roadmap reduces the common mistake of treating ERP transformation as a module deployment sequence. In professional services, the sequence should follow value streams: lead to contract, contract to project mobilization, project to invoice, invoice to cash, and service issue to resolution. That approach improves business process optimization and makes executive sponsorship easier because each wave ties directly to operational outcomes.
How should leaders measure ROI without oversimplifying the business case?
The ROI case for professional services ERP transformation should not rely only on headcount reduction or generic automation claims. The more credible business case focuses on margin protection, faster billing, lower revenue leakage, improved forecast confidence, reduced manual reconciliation, stronger utilization insight, and better customer lifecycle management. These outcomes are measurable when baseline metrics are defined before design begins.
Executives should evaluate value across four dimensions: financial control, delivery efficiency, management visibility, and risk reduction. For example, standardizing project setup and billing rules can reduce invoice disputes. Better planning and role taxonomy can improve staffing decisions. Unified dashboards can shorten management review cycles. Stronger governance and auditability can reduce compliance exposure. AI-assisted ERP capabilities may further improve anomaly detection, forecasting support, document classification, and workflow recommendations, but they should be introduced after process discipline is established, not as a substitute for it.
What governance model prevents standardization from breaking down after go-live?
Many firms achieve temporary standardization during implementation and lose it within a year because ownership is unclear. Sustainable ERP transformation requires a governance model that spans business process ownership, data stewardship, release control, security, and change management. Governance should not sit only with IT or only with finance. It must be cross-functional because professional services workflows cross commercial, delivery, and financial boundaries.
- Assign named process owners for lead-to-contract, project-to-cash, procure-to-pay, and issue-to-resolution workflows.
- Create a design authority to approve configuration changes, OCA module adoption, integrations, and reporting definitions.
- Define master data ownership and quality rules for customers, employees, roles, services, projects, and entities.
- Implement role-based access controls through identity and access management aligned to segregation of duties and approval policies.
- Establish release governance, testing standards, monitoring, observability, and incident response for the ERP platform.
- Review KPI drift quarterly to ensure local reporting changes do not undermine enterprise comparability.
This governance layer is especially important in multi-company management scenarios where local entities need autonomy but headquarters requires consistent reporting and control. Odoo can support this model effectively when chart structures, approval logic, intercompany rules, and reporting hierarchies are designed intentionally rather than retrofitted later.
Common mistakes that undermine professional services ERP modernization
The first mistake is automating broken processes. If project setup, staffing approvals, or billing triggers are inconsistent, workflow automation only accelerates inconsistency. The second is underestimating master data management. Without common definitions for customers, service offerings, roles, and project structures, dashboards become contested and trust in the ERP declines. The third is treating integrations as secondary. Professional services firms often depend on payroll, collaboration, expense, tax, or customer support systems, and weak enterprise integration design creates duplicate work and reporting gaps.
Another frequent error is designing for one flagship business unit and assuming the model will scale. Enterprise architecture must account for acquisitions, regional entities, subcontractor-heavy delivery models, and future service lines. Finally, many programs focus heavily on go-live and too little on operational resilience. Backup policies, security controls, monitoring, observability, and managed support are essential for business continuity, especially when ERP becomes the operational backbone for project delivery and finance.
